This Wellness Wednesday, let’s highlight a crunchy root vegetable that’s as refreshing as it is nourishing — Jicama. Sometimes called the “Mexican turnip,” this mildly sweet, juicy veggie is a hydration hero and gut-friendly standout, perfect for plant-based lifestyles.

Why Jicama Is Worth Adding to Your Week:

  • Hydrating & Refreshing: Made up of about 85% water, jicama is a crisp and cooling way to support hydration, especially when you need a break from sugary or processed snacks.
  • High in Prebiotic Fiber (Inulin): Jicama supports gut health by feeding good gut bacteria, helping digestion, immunity and even mood.
  • Naturally Low in Calories & Sugar: With its satisfying crunch and natural sweetness, it’s a smart snack choice for those watching blood sugar or managing energy dips.
  • Rich in Antioxidants: Loaded with vitamin C and other protective compounds that support skin health and immune function.
  • Versatile & Easy to Enjoy: Also great in salads, slaws or veggie platters — jicama adds crunch, light sweetness and nourishment to every bite.

Traditionally Enjoyed in Mexico:

Jicama originates from Mexico and Central America, where it’s commonly eaten raw with lime juice, chili powder and a pinch of salt — a beloved street snack known for its refreshing flavor and satisfying texture.
